Football THE SCHEDULE AND SCORES Patchogue at Babylon Babylon Opponent Babylon at Lindenhurst Babylon Opponent Babylon at Bay Shore Babylon Opponent Lindenhurst at Babylon Babylon Opponent Amityville at Babylon Babylon Opponent Babylon at Smithtown Babylon Opponent Seton Hall at Babylon Babylon Opponent As football seasons go 1943 was not a glorious one since we only won two games and tied one but by no means could you call it a failure Although handl capped by a very light team and by the call of Uncle Sam the Orange and Black were not once outplayed or exceeded in spirit In previous years we had a few brilliant players who did most of the work but this year was different There was no one outstanding player the boys were really a team and all deserve equal credit The captain of the team was Milton Taylor who played right guard Milt s induction into the Army before the end of the season was a blow to Panther fans because he has been a solid block in the forward wall for three years Two Juniors John Cowie and Ray Annmo filled the positions of left guard and center respectively john also did some puntlng Ray did much to hold the line together after M1lton s induction and did some fine defensive playing good enough in fact to make him the co winner of the football plaque with Milton Taylor The backlield positions were all filled by seniors Jim Shelton who became captain when Milt left was at fullback Ed F1 ees fast rivht halfback accounted for one of the teams hard won touchdowns while Don Hoevels playmg left half, accounted for two Calvin Taylor a sophomore made the varsity as quarterback in his first year of football and will be a valuable asset to next years team Babylon will miss the able playing of tackles Don Rosencrans and Phil Pic cone the only boys on the team who could be called heavyweights The end positions were filled by Ed Prohaska and Sally Salvato, who in addition was a good kicker Tall Henry Von Mechow manager of the team turned player and came ln to kick the conversion after a score and was successful in several games L-1 ..,.,. . 6 26 ' 12 7 . .,..... 0 36 ' . ,..... 0 0 ' ' .. .... .. 7 O ' , .... .... 0 13 13 24 I 4 - I,-

Basketball March 18, 1944, marked the closing of the Babylon basbetball season. Unlike other years, when this day was a day well worth remembering, this day was well worth forgetting, for it was the end of one of Babylon's most disastrous seasons. Because of the war, the entire Panther squad of last year was lost, with Frankie Ferraro, a substitute on last yea1 s squad, the only one who had any experience whatsoever. The rest were all members of last year's second team. Despite their lack of experience and height, the boys always did their best and provided a few thrilling games, although they failed to win but two games. The squad consisted of Capt. Frankie Ferraro, at one forward position, Joe CPorkyj Balcuns and Charlie Moore alternating at the other, Center John Cowie and Wally Brown, jim Shelton and Georgie Klein alternating at guard. Frankie was high scorer, and pretty much the spark plug of the Panther squad. Frankie scored 83 points during the season which was enough to gain for him honorable mention on the All-Section Md Team. Charlie Moore was runner up in the high scoring department scoring 76 points, and do- ing a fine job on defense. Joe CPorkyj Balcuns, gave a fine account of himself with his hook shot which can't be beat, enabling him to score many points on his taller opponents. Jim Shelton, Wally Brown, and George Klein played line defensive balL The substitutes who rounded out the squad were Eddy Frees, Ben Linger, and Dick Van Brunt. As for the games themselves, the scores pretty well tell the story. The most thrilling game of the season, or as a matter of fact of many seasons past, was the Babylon vs. Bay Shore game of Feb. 25. After being severely trounced in the first game of the season with Bay Shore, Babylon really put up a fight for this game, leading Bay Shore by one point, with 30 seconds to go-only to have Bay Shore score a bucket in the last 20 seconds, thus admin- istering a heartbreaking defeat upon the Babylon boys. This was one game which they really deserved to win.
